Extensive numerical … WebOct 30, 2024 · It is useful to designers of flexural beams by providing an indicator of when plain concrete will crack. Flexural Tension = Modulus of Rupture = R (psi) = Pl ÷ bd2 Where P = load recorded by testing machine when failure occurred (lb-ft) l = span length (in.) b = width of beam (in.) d = depth of beam (in.)

WebThe allowable bearing load at a bolt hole is 1.5Fudt, where Fu is the specified tensile strength, d is the nominal bolt diameter, and t u0002= thickness of connected part. Table 7.25 tabulates maximum sizes for standard, oversize, and slotted bolt holes. Oversize holes are permitted only in slip-critical connections.
